@Override
public
void
onBackPressed() {
//实现Home键效果
//super.onBackPressed();这句话一定要注掉,不然又去调用默认的back处理方式了
Intent i=
new
Intent(Intent.ACTION_MAIN);
i.setFlags(Intent.FLAG_ACTIVITY_NEW_TASK);
i.addCategory(Intent.CATEGORY_HOME);
startActivity(i);
}
链接地址:
http://www.cnblogs.com/linjiqin/archive/2011/12/14/2287968.html
本文将介绍如何在Android应用中通过重写onBackPressed()方法来自定义Home键的行为,实现当按下Home键时应用直接退出而不调用默认的返回逻辑。通过创建Intent指向应用的启动Activity并设置相应FLAG和CATEGORY,可以实现这一功能。
888

被折叠的 条评论
为什么被折叠?



